After six months of arguing and final 16 hours of hot parliamentary debates, Australia’s Northern Territory becamethe first legal authority in theworldto allow doctorstotakethe livesof incurably ill patients who wish to die. The measure passed by the convincing vote of 15 to 10. Almost immediately word flashed on the Internet and was picked up, half a world away, by John Hofsess, executive director of the Right to Die Society of Canada. He sent it on via the group’s on-line service, Death NET. Says Hofsess: “We posted bulletins all day long, because of course this isn’t just something that happened in Australia. It’s world history.” The full import may take awhileto sink in.TheNTRights oftheTerminally III law has left physicians and citizens alike trying to deal with its moral and practical implications. Some have breathed sighs of relief, others, including churches, right to life groups and theAustralian MedicalAssociation, bitterly attacked the bill and the haste of itspassage.Butthetideisunlikely toturnback.InAustralia --where an agingpopulation, life extending technology and changing community attitudes have all played their part -- other states are going to consider making a similar law to deal with euthanasia.In theUS and Canada,where theright to diemovement is gathering strength, observers arewaiting forthedominoesto start falling. Under thenew Northern Territory law,an adult patient can request death --probably by adeadly injection orpill --toput an endto suffering.Thepatientmustbe diagnosed as terminally ill by two doctors.After a “cooling off” period of seven days, the patient can sign a certificate of request.
